My project today is an altered card. My good friend and awesome photographer, Catherine McEwen Whalen, is owner of Soulful Nature Photography. She gave me a set of her Raven Cards on our last visit. I let her know I just might use them for the Halloween Blog Hop. You will find the Raven and much more of her amazing photography in her shop HERE!
THE RAVEN Nevermore
Supplies:
Raven Card from Soulful Nature Photography
Art Anthology Acrylic (applied with pencil eraser)
Text "The Raven" from a book of Poe
Stamp Nevermore Viva Las VegaStamps
Ephemera - Vintage Poe stamps
Fleur de lis chipboard
Black & Brown ink
The cards are perfect as note cards, you could make them into spooky invitations for a Halloween Party!
Close up of the Art Anthology Acrylic that was applied with a pencil eraser!
